Recover messages from your trash On your computer, go to Gmail. On the left, click More. Trash. On the left of each message you want to recover, check the box. At the top, click Move to . In the Move to menu, choose where you want to move the messages.
How to Recover Deleted Emails from Gmail Open your Gmail account. Choose Trash from the menu on the left. Select the deleted email you want to recover. Click on the Move icon. It looks like a file folder. Choose Inbox or any other folder where you would like to move the deleted email.

How to recover deleted emails on Windows: Pull up the Trash folder and find the email(s) youre looking for. Right-click the emails and highlight Move To, then send them to the Inbox or another folder of your choice. You can also use the Restore button that appears to automatically send them to your Inbox.
Step 1: Open Gmail on your computer and click on More in the left-hand menu. Step 2: Locate and click on the Trash folder; this is where you can find all your deleted emails. If you cant find the Trash folder, type :trash in the search bar, and Gmail will display your deleted messages.
